Office of Student Services

The Rockport Public Schools is dedicated to meeting the needs of all learners through high quality student services programming for eligible students ages 3-22. These supportive services and accommodations are designed to provide access to educational programming for children with disabilities in compliance with federal and state regulations. In collaboration with the building principals, the Department of Student Services oversees the following program areas:
 

  • Special Education, Integrated Preschool, English Language Learner Education, Home/Hospital Tutoring, Civil Rights, Title IX

Every three years, the Department of Education conducts a review of special education and civil rights compliance in public and charter schools.  The purpose of the Integrated Monitoring Review is to monitor compliance with regulatory requirements focusing on special education and civil rights.  This review was conducted in Rockport in March 2026 and the report is currently available for public review at this time.
